We’re supporting a leading UK institution in the search for an experienced Fire Safety professional to join a specialist safety team within a complex, multi-site environment. This role will focus on delivering fire risk assessments, audits, compliance inspections and expert fire safety advice across a diverse property portfolio including residential, academic and technical spaces. This is a site based role.

Key requirements:

  • NEBOSH Fire Safety Certificate (or equivalent)
  • Proven experience conducting fire risk assessments in large/complex buildings
  • Strong knowledge of UK fire safety legislation and PAS 79
  • Experience advising on construction/refurbishment projects and fire compliance
  •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ills

How to prepare for a job interview at Principal People Recruitment

Know Your Fire Safety Legislation

Brush up on UK fire safety legislation and PAS 79 before your interview. Being able to discuss specific regulations and how they apply to different types of buildings will show that you’re not just knowledgeable but also passionate about fire safety.

Showcase Your Experience

Prepare to share detailed examples of your previous fire risk assessments, especially in large or complex buildings.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, making it easy for the interviewer to see your impact.

Engage with Stakeholders

Since this role involves stakeholder management, think of instances where you've successfully communicated fire safety advice to various parties. Highlight your ability to tailor your communication style to different audiences, whether they are technical teams or non-experts.
